Large Law Firm Sends Panicked Email as It Realizes Its Attorneys Have Been Using AI to Prepare Court Documents

Feb 21, 2025 - futurism.com
Morgan & Morgan, a prominent law firm, issued a warning to its attorneys after two lawyers were caught citing fictitious court cases generated by an AI model. The firm emphasized the importance of independently verifying AI-sourced cases to maintain the integrity of legal work. This incident occurred during a lawsuit against Walmart, where the lawyers cited fake case law, blaming an internal AI tool for the error. The firm has not banned AI usage but stresses the need for careful verification, as AI's tendency to produce authoritative-sounding falsehoods poses significant risks.

The incident highlights broader concerns about AI's role in legal settings, with similar issues arising in at least seven cases over the past two years. Despite the potential benefits of AI, its propensity for errors and the false sense of security it provides can lead to significant professional embarrassments. In response, Morgan & Morgan now requires attorneys to acknowledge the risks of AI by clicking a confirmation box in its AI tool, though skepticism remains about the effectiveness of this measure.
